S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) is a security protocol that establishes an encrypted link between a web server and a web browser. This encryption ensures that any information transmitted between the two parties remains private and cannot be intercepted by third parties. SSL is crucial for online transactions, such as e-commerce, banking, and other sensitive information exchanges. Without SSL, hackers and cybercriminals can easily intercept sensitive data and use it for malicious purposes. Therefore, SSL is an essential tool for ensuring the security and privacy of online communications.

Qualys SSL Labs is a free online tool that allows website owners to check the security of their SSL/TLS certificate. The tool performs a comprehensive analysis of the certificate's configuration and provides a detailed report of any vulnerabilities or weaknesses that could compromise the website's security. Qualys SSL Labs also provides a grading system that rates the certificate's security level from A+ to F, making it easy for website owners to understand their certificate's security status. Another useful tool for SSL certificate installation is the DigiCert SSL Installation Diagnostics Tool. This tool provides a detailed analysis of SSL certificate installation and configuration issues, as well as recommendations for resolving any problems. It checks for common issues such as incorrect SSL certificate chain, mismatched hostnames, and outdated SSL protocols. With the DigiCert SSL Installation Diagnostics Tool, website owners can quickly identify and fix any SSL certificate installation issues to ensure their website's security and reliability.
Another useful tool for website owners is ImmuniWeb SSLScan. This tool provides a comprehensive analysis of a website's SSL configuration, including the strength of encryption, certificate expiration dates, and vulnerability to attacks such as Heartbleed and POODLE. Additionally, ImmuniWeb SSLScan offers a detailed report of any issues found and provides recommendations for resolving them. By using this tool, website owners can ensure that their SSL configuration is up to date and secure against potential threats.
